WOODLEY, Commissioner.

The appeal is from a bond forfeiture, being the same sureties and principal as in Searcy v. State, Tex.Cr.App., 244 So.2d 517, but involving bond in another burglary case against Tennison Searcy.

The issues of law are the same as in the former case.

No brief having been filed herein, the appeal is dismissed.

Opinion approved by the Court.
